What is the main teaching of the Vedic religion, and what is the name of its holy literature?
olya-2409 [2.1K]

Each Veda consists of four parts--the Samhitas (hymns), the Brahmanas (rituals), the Aranyakas (theologies) and the Upanishads (philosophies). The collection of mantras or hymns is called the Samhita. The Brahmanas are ritualistic texts that include precepts and religious duties.

The name of its holy literature is The Vedas.

What was the impact of the cooling-off treaties William Jennings Bryan negotiated to resolve disputes between countries?
Elina [12.6K]

The impact of the cooling-off treaties William Jennings Bryan negotiated to resolve disputes between countries by calling for disputes between countries to be resolved using diplomacy, they promoted stability and helped prevent wars.

Answer: Option C

<u>Explanation:</u>

William Jennings Bryan got very famous because of the treaties he proposed which were known as the cooling treaty and the aim of such treaties was to resolve disputes between the countries and if these could not resolve the dispute, countries would at least wait for a year before starting the war and try to find some outside facts. Therefore they were meant to bring peace and cooperation among the countries and avoid wars.
